Em Surname Meaning

Cambodian: written ឯម unexplained. Perhaps also an altered form of German Ehm.

Source: Dictionary of American Family Names 2nd edition, 2022

Where is the Em family from?

You can see how Em families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Em family name was found in the USA, and Canada between 1880 and 1920. The most Em families were found in Canada in 1911. In 1911 there were 9 Em families living in Saskatchewan. This was about 82% of all the recorded Em's in Canada. Saskatchewan had the highest population of Em families in 1911.
